August 7-9, 2009 marks the 10th anniversary of the Seattle Star Ball, and we, the Organizers, would like to thank everyone who has participated in the past as a competitor, spectator, or volunteer to make this annual event such a success.

Due to the overwhelming and consistently increasing enthusiasm for the event, we have scheduled three full days of competition, including more Senior level events.  We are also offering more scholarship opportunities and more Top Teacher prize money.

In celebration of this special occasion, we are proud to present three world-class couples to entertain you.  We have once again invited U.S. and World 10-Dance Champions German Mustuc and Eveta Lukosiute to perform a sizzling hot Latin show on Friday evening.  On Saturday, current World American Showdance Champions Felipe and Carolina Telona will present their elegant and awe-inspiring dinner and evening shows.  Finally, on Sunday evening we are happy to welcome U.K. Rising Star Champions and British Open Finalists Urs Geisenhainer and Agnes Kazmierczak, as they bring the Seattle Star Ball to close with a spectacular Standard show.  Space is limited, as are the front row tables, so we encourage you to purchase tickets early.

As before, our venue is the lovely Hilton Seattle Airport and Conference Center, located only 15 minutes from downtown Seattle, and only a few minutes from the Sea-Tac International Airport via free hotel shuttle.
